Private form must not be related to the plugin invitations
Private form must not be related to the plugin invitations
Private form must not be related to the plugin invitations.
The code must be read and see the differences again between private / public form
Activity
- Jonathan Swaelens changed milestone to %FusionDirectory 1.5
changed milestone to %FusionDirectory 1.5
- Jonathan Swaelens assigned to @tdockx
assigned to @tdockx
- Author Developer
See https://gitlab.fusiondirectory.org/fusiondirectory/fd-plugins/-/blob/1.4-fixes/invitations/include/class_privateFormPage.inc for difference between the private and public form.
- Developer
A possible solution would be to modify the following condition with an attribute to be checked in the backend for configuration. Allowing to bypass the condition or not : https://gitlab.fusiondirectory.org/fusiondirectory/fd-plugins/-/blob/1.4-fixes/public-forms/include/class_publicFormPage.inc#L168
In the backend it would be a simple bolean : "Allow usage of private form without invitation's plugin installed"
@cdockx - prevoir un petit point avec @bmortier pour en discuter !
NOTE 1 : Discussed and approved by @bmortierEdited by dockx thibault - dockx thibault added 20m of time spent
added 20m of time spent
- dockx thibault added 10m of time spent
added 10m of time spent
- dockx thibault created branch
6241-private-form-must-not-be-related-to-the-plugin-invitations
to address this issuecreated branch
6241-private-form-must-not-be-related-to-the-plugin-invitations
to address this issue - Developer
NOTE : Private-form required invitations for the generation of the token, which in the instance of IRD would not be required. A fix must be performed to not have token required (if backend option selected).
- dockx thibault added 20m of time spent
added 20m of time spent
- dockx thibault marked this issue as related to #6244 (closed)
marked this issue as related to #6244 (closed)
- dockx thibault added 4h of time spent
added 4h of time spent
- Developer
MR ready to be merge once @bmortier validates the new CI.
- dockx thibault added Added + 1 deleted label
added Added + 1 deleted label
- dockx thibault removed milestone %FusionDirectory 1.5
removed milestone %FusionDirectory 1.5
- dockx thibault changed milestone to %FusionDirectory 1.5
changed milestone to %FusionDirectory 1.5
- Developer
A new MR must be created, to allow the methodology of privateForm functions to publicForm.
Note : Last MR has the fix.
Edited by dockx thibault - dockx thibault created branch
6241-private-form-must-not-be-related-to-the-plugin-invitations-2
to address this issuecreated branch
6241-private-form-must-not-be-related-to-the-plugin-invitations-2
to address this issue - dockx thibault created branch
6241-private-form-must-not-be-related-to-the-plugin-invitations-3
to address this issuecreated branch
6241-private-form-must-not-be-related-to-the-plugin-invitations-3
to address this issue - bmortier removed 1 deleted label
removed 1 deleted label
- bmortier added PJ1802-0188 label
added PJ1802-0188 label
- bmortier added plugin-public-forms label
added plugin-public-forms label
- bmortier closed
closed